Focusing on the impact of early relational trauma, the book delves into the complexities of borderline states of mind and the necessity of confronting deep-seated issues for healing. It addresses the challenges faced during analysis, where patients may resist revisiting painful experiences, leading to potential breakdowns in the therapeutic relationship. By integrating insights from attachment, relational, and trauma theories, the author emphasizes the importance of maintaining an analytic attitude to facilitate acceptance and wholeness, while also expanding on Freud's and Jung's foundational concepts.
